Where is Farmers and Merchants Bank of Central California headquarters?
Farmers and Merchants Bank of Central California, widely known as F&M Bank, has its official corporate headquarters located in Lodi, California. The principal executive offices are situated at 111 West Pine Street in downtown Lodi. As a long-standing, locally owned and operated community financial institution founded in the early twentieth century, the bank coordinates its overarching administrative functions, wealth management services, and branch network supporting agricultural, commercial, and personal banking clients throughout California's Central Valley from this location.
